Types Of Inspections
| Inspection type | Cost (typical US range) | Best for | Limitations |
|---|---|---|---|
| Dealer inspection (sales pre-check) | Free–$200 | Cars sold by franchised dealers; quick readiness check | Surface-level; may miss mechanical/structural issues |
| Independent pro PPI | $150–$400 | Used-car buyers — full mechanical, electronic & road-test review | Best value; choose specialist for exotic/Tesla/EV/classic |
| Mobile mechanic (YourMechanic-style) | $100–$250 | Convenience at seller’s location; good for early screening | May not have lift or full diagnostic gear |
| DIY inspection | $0–$50 (tools) | Cheap, learn the car — ideal if you know what you’re doing | Risk of missing hidden problems; no third-party report for negotiation |

It’s a good idea to go with a professional PPI for most buying. Try doing it yourself only if you feel sure or if the item’s price is really low. Below, you’ll find a list of handy tools that can make your inspection easier.
The 10-Minute Quick Check
If you’re at a private sale and only have 10 minutes to spare it’s smart to do a quick check before you take the car for a test drive. If it doesn’t pass that quick 10-minute test then you’ve saved yourself some time from a wasted trip.
- Title and keys: Make sure the name on the title matches the seller. Also, watch out for multiple sets of keys—might be a sign of something funky.
- VIN match: Look at the VIN on the dashboard, door jamb, and title. All three spots should have the same number.
- Smell test: If you catch a whiff of strong coolant, burning oil, or lots of exhaust fumes, that’s a red flag.
- Rust or damage: Check out the door sills, wheel arches, and frame rails. Surface rust is usually okay, but stay away from any structural rust.
- Tire condition: Look for even wear on the tires. If they’re uneven or have weird patterns like cupping or feathering, it could mean alignment or suspension issues.
- Start and idle: When you start it cold, listen for any knocks, smoke, or if it takes a long time to crank up.
- Dashboard lights: Make sure there aren’t any lights left on, especially check-engine or airbag warnings.
- Quick test drive: Take it for a short spin, shift through the gears, and see how the brakes feel—no grabbing or pulling, please!
If anything doesn’t look good during this quick check, make sure to set up a full PPI (Pre-Purchase Inspection). If it checks out fine, you’re all set for the test drive!
The Full PPI Checklist:
A. Paperwork & Provenance
- Verify VIN vs title vs registration vs seller ID.
- Title status: clean, salvage, rebuilt, or flood? (Any salvage/rebuilt must be disclosed.)
- Service records: oil-change schedule, major services, timing-belt/chain dates.
- Ask for receipts for major items (clutch, transmission service, timing belt, CV axles, head work).
- Check recall lookup (NHTSA / manufacturer VIN search) and whether recalls were addressed.
B. Exterior & Body
- Paint consistency and overspray patterns (patch paint may hide repairs).
- Panel gaps and alignment (mismatched gaps hint at previous collision repair).
- Rust: rocker panels, door sills, undercarriage, frame rails, suspension pickup points.
- Glass: chips in windshield (especially in driver’s view) and calibration of ADAS cameras (if windshield replaced).
- Tires: brand, age (DOT code), tread depth and evenness; check spare condition.
C. Undercarriage & Suspension
- Fluid leaks: oil, transmission, differential, coolant, brake lines.
- Frame: dents, bends, repair marks, fresh welds—walk away from welded frame repairs unless properly documented.
- Bushings, shocks/struts: excessive play, oil leakage from shocks.
- Brake lines, exhaust hangers, fuel lines condition.
D. Engine Bay
- Cleanliness vs gloss: recent degreasing may hide leaks — ask why.
- Oil level & color; coolant level and color.
- Belts and hoses: cracks, swelling, age.
- Battery: date code and secure mounting. Corrosion on terminals is common and fixable.
- Evidence of overheating: warped overflow, odor, residue around cap.
E. Interior & Electronics
- Odometer consistency with service records and wear patterns.
- HVAC: A/C cold, heater hot, blower fan speeds.
- Infotainment, cameras, sensors, ADAS self-tests.
- Seat mounts, window regulators, sunroof operation (if fitted).
- Smell: heavy air-fresheners may disguise smoke or mold.
F. Transmission & Drivetrain
- Manual: clutch slip test, smooth engagement, gearbox whine, synchro crunch on downshifts.
- Automatic/CVT/DCT: firm shifts, no lag, no shudder; check service history for fluid changes.
- AWD/4×4: engage transfer case and verify front/rear drive engagement; listen for carrier whine.
- Differentials: noise under load, leaks.
G. Exhaust & Emissions
- Smoke color on cold/hot start: blue = oil burn; white = coolant burn; black = rich/EFI issue.
- Catalytic converter: rattles or reduced power hint toward failure or theft damage.
- Tailpipe soot: extreme deposits can flag tuning or injector issues.
H. Test-drive protocol (exact sequence)
- Start cold. Listen for starter/long crank.
- Idle warm-up: note smoke, idle stability, leaks.
- Low-speed drive: listen for clunks, CV joint clicks when turning.
- Acceleration sweep: smooth power delivery, no hesitation.
- Hill/grade: transmission downshift behavior and sustained cooling.
- Highway: cruise at 60–75 mph — check for vibration or wind noise.
- Braking: full-stop tests — pulsing indicates warped rotors; pulling indicates alignment/brake caliper issue.
- Reverse & parking: check for noises and ease of maneuver.
I. Electronic diagnostics
- OBD-II scan: read and clear codes; note pending/active codes.
- For EVs/Hybrids: check high-voltage system logs, battery state-of-health (SOH) if available, charging port status, and regenerative braking behavior.
- For modern cars with OTA and ADAS: ask if latest firmware/AD calibration performed.
EV & Hybrid Specific Checks
- Battery SOH / capacity report and warranty remaining.
- Charging history (fast-charge frequency can accelerate battery wear).
- Inverter and traction-motor fault codes.
- Thermal management system (coolant loops for battery & inverter) — look for leaks or evidence of overheating.
- Range validation: drive if possible to compare claimed range vs real-world.
Classic & Collector Cars
- Rust field-mileage mapping, previous frame-off restorations (photos & receipts).
- Compression & leak-down per cylinder/rotor (rotary engines).
- Originality checklist (matching numbers, VIN tags, factory options).
- Documented storage & use history (covered/garage vs daily driver vs track car).
Red Flags (Walk Away!)
- Title branded salvage, flood, or rebuilt without full disclosure.
- Structural/frame mis-repair or active rust-through.
- Major oil or coolant leak tracing to head or block (head gasket or cracked block).
- Significant dash lights + no diagnostics performed (especially ABS/airbag + engine together).
- Tampered odometer (mismatched wear vs indicated mileage).
- Seller hostile to a professional inspection or to sharing service records.
Post-PPI: Negotiate
- If the PPI shows minor issues (pads, wear items), ask seller to either fix them or reduce price by a realistic quote from a local shop.
- For medium issues (CV axle, patch rust, minor coolant leak), get a written repair estimate and deduct that from your offer.
- For major issues (frame damage, head gasket, transmission fault), walk or insist on a steep discount that reflects full repair or replacement costs.
- Always get estimates from two independent shops if the PPI gives a big bill — shop quotes vary.
Typical Repair Costs
- Spark plugs (parts + labor): $80–$350.
- Brake pads per axle: $120–$600.
- Fuel pump replacement (part + labor): $300–$1,200.
- Alternator replacement: $300–$1,000.
- Wheel bearing: $150–$500.
- Head gasket or major engine repair: $1,500–$6,000+.
- Transmission (rebuild/replace): $2,000–$6,000+.
(Always get local estimates — labor rates and parts differ by region and model.)

DIY Guide
- Before you start, set the meter to the correct function and range — wrong settings can damage the meter.
- Check the car battery at rest: with the car off, measure DC voltage at the battery terminals to see if it’s around 12.4–12.7 V for a healthy battery.
- Start the engine and re-measure battery voltage to confirm the alternator is charging (typically ~13.5–14.8 V).
- Use continuity mode to test fuses, switches and wiring — a quick beep means the circuit is complete.
- For more detailed checks, measure ignition coils, sensors or capacitors as needed, but avoid measuring high current directly unless you use the proper 10 A jack and follow safety precautions.

DIY Guide
- Find a few reference spots: inside door jambs, under the hood, and behind the wheel arches.
- Turn the meter on, let it settle, and verify with a calibration foil before you start.
- Take at least three readings per panel (center and two edges) and use continuous mode when scanning curved areas.
- Compare readings across matching panels—big differences (e.g., 30–100 µm or more) can indicate respray or filler.
- Use both probe types as needed; the unit’s auto recognition helps, but be consistent with where you place the probe.
- Record your readings on your phone or a notepad so you can show them to the seller or a mechanic.

Final checklist
Here’s a quick rundown of what you should do:
Pay the full price only if you get a clean report, a documented service history, and it matches the market value.
Walk away if you find any frame damage, flood history, salvage title, major engine leaks, or if the seller won’t let you do a pre-purchase inspection.
Bargain hard if the inspection shows minor stuff that needs fixing but isn’t a safety issue like brake pads, tires, or a few small leaks. You can ask for repair credits or try to get a lower price.
FAQs
What is a pre-purchase inspection (PPI)?
A PPI is a professional mechanical, electrical and road-test evaluation of a used car performed before purchase to identify safety issues, hidden damage, and impending repairs.
When should I get a PPI?
Always after a satisfactory test drive and before handing over a deposit or signing — never after purchase.
How much does a PPI cost?
Expect $150–$400 for a thorough independent shop PPI; mobile mechanics are usually $100–$250 and dealer checks are often less detailed.
What does a PPI check (quick list)?
Paperwork/VIN, frame & rust, engine & fluids, transmission, suspension, brakes, tires, electrics/OBD-II codes, undercarriage, and a multi-condition road test.
How long does a professional PPI take?
A full PPI usually takes 60–120 minutes; classics, EVs or detailed diagnostics can take longer.
Can I just do a DIY inspection instead of a pro PPI?
DIY is good for a quick filter, but a pro PPI uncovers structural, electronic, and drivetrain issues you’ll miss — use DIY only for cheap, low-risk buys or to prep for a pro inspection.
What should a PPI include for electric vehicles (EVs)?
Battery state-of-health (SOH) report, charging/port checks, inverter/thermal system inspection, high-voltage diagnostics and a range validation drive.
Which PPI findings should make me walk away?
Frame or structural repairs with poor documentation, flood or salvage brands on the title, odometer tampering, major engine or transmission failure, or seller refusal to allow a PPI.
Can I use the PPI report to negotiate the price?
Yes — use itemized repair estimates from the PPI as leverage for repair credits, a price reduction, or insist the seller performs the fixes before sale.
How do I pick a trustworthy PPI inspector or shop?
